January 18, 1927 - September 2, 2010
Barbara Lou Kraus died at home on the morning of Sept. 2 after a two-year battle with cancer. A long-time resident of Yelm, Olympia, and Lacey, Barbara married William F. Kraus on July 12, 1952 in McKenna. The couple raised their seven children in the Olympia area. Barbara received her Baccalaureate Nursing Degree from Seattle University in June 1950, taught for the North Thurston School District in the 1970's, was the Director of Nursing for Panorama City Convalescent Center, and retired as an employee of the North Thurston School District as a school nurse during the 1990's. An active member of the Catholic faith throughout her life, Barbara served on many guilds and as a Youth Choir Director in the area. Barbara was preceded in death by her husband Bill in 1983. She is survived by her children Delight Watson, Jan Wolfe, Colleen Malkmus, Cecile Flegel, Diane Albright, Tim Kraus, and Lavon McCord and their families, including 16 grandchildren, 10 great-grandchildren, and 1 great-great-grandchild. She is also survived by her sister Lucille Hayes of San Jose, California. Barbara rests at the Olympic Memorial Garden Cemetery in Tumwater.
